Home
last modified time | relevance | path

Searched refs:GrTRecorder (Results 1 – 3 of 3) sorted by relevance

/external/skia/src/gpu/
DGrTRecorder.h13 template<typename TBase, typename TAlign> class GrTRecorder; variable
45 template<typename TBase, typename TAlign> class GrTRecorder : SkNoncopyable {
56 GrTRecorder(int initialSizeInBytes) in GrTRecorder() function
61 ~GrTRecorder() { in ~GrTRecorder()
161 friend void* operator new(size_t, GrTRecorder<UBase, UAlign>&,
171 void GrTRecorder<TBase, TAlign>::pop_back() { in pop_back()
197 void* GrTRecorder<TBase, TAlign>::alloc_back(int dataLength) { in alloc_back()
251 class GrTRecorder<TBase, TAlign>::Iter {
253 Iter(GrTRecorder& recorder) : fBlock(recorder.fHeadBlock), fPosition(0), fItem(nullptr) {} in Iter()
295 class GrTRecorder<TBase, TAlign>::ReverseIter {
[all …]
/external/skia/tests/
DGrTRecorderTest.cpp37 GrTRecorder<IntWrapper, int> recorder(j); in test_empty_back_and_pop()
70 typedef GrTRecorder<ExtraData, int> Recorder;
130 typedef GrTRecorder<Base, void*> Recorder;
286 DEF_GPUTEST(GrTRecorder, reporter, factory) { in DEF_GPUTEST() argument
/external/skia/gyp/
Dgpu.gypi191 '<(skia_src_path)/gpu/GrTRecorder.h',